sepultura 0 Report post Posted August 13, 2007 Marble is not hard like granite and is quite porous, i.e., if you spill coffee, curry sauce etc, it will get absorbed if not cleaned fast. If you have natural marble, then you need to ne extra careful.There are many shops that sell polyester coated marble tops. These are supposed to last about 10 years with light to moderate use without requiring polishing or re-coating. You can use a mild detergent to clean off coffee/etc stains.
